user:本表是简单用户表
CREATE TABLE `user` (
`userid` int(11) NOT NULL AUTO_INCREMENT,
`username` varchar(10) DEFAULT NULL,
PRIMARY KEY (`userid`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8
role:角色表
CREATE TABLE `role` (
`roleid` int(11) NOT NULL AUTO_INCREMENT COMMENT 'id',
`role_name` varchar(50) DEFAULT NULL COMMENT '角色名字',
`role_card` varchar(100) DEFAULT NULL COMMENT '(暂时无用)',
`is_manager` tinyint(1) DEFAULT NULL COMMENT '是否可以登录后台管理',
`is_delete` tinyint(1) DEFAULT NULL COMMENT '是否删除',
`delete_user` int(11) DEFAULT NULL,
`delete_time` datetime DEFAULT NULL,
`create_user` int(11) DEFAULT NULL,
`create_time` datetime DEFAULT NULL,
`update_time` datetime DEFAULT NULL,
`update_user` int(11) DEFAULT NULL,
PRIMARY KEY (`roleid`)
) ENGINE=InnoDB AUTO_INCREMENT=11 DEFAULT CHARSET=utf8 COMMENT='角色'
rule:权限表
CREATE TABLE `rule` (
`ruleid` int(11) NOT NULL AUTO_INCREMENT COMMENT 'id',
`rule_card` varchar(50) DEFAULT NULL COMMENT '(暂时无用)',
`rule_url` varchar(50) DEFAULT NULL COMMENT '所对应的URI',
`rule_name` varchar(200) DEFAULT NULL COMMENT '权限名称',
`is_delete` tinyint(1) DEFAULT NULL COMMENT '是否删除',
`delete_time` datetime DEFAULT NULL,
`delete_user` int(11) DEFAULT NULL,
`update_time` datetime DEFAULT NULL,
`update_user` int(11) DEFAULT NULL,
`create_time` datetime DEFAULT NULL,
`create_user` int(11) DEFAULT NULL,
PRIMARY KEY (`ruleid`)
) ENGINE=InnoDB AUTO_INCREMENT=58 DEFAULT CHARSET=utf8 COMMENT='权限'
menu:后台菜单表
CREATE TABLE `menu` (
`id` varchar(100) DEFAULT NULL COMMENT 'id',
`pid` varchar(100) DEFAULT NULL COMMENT '父级id',
`name` varchar(100) DEFAULT NULL COMMENT '菜单名称',
`page` varchar(300) DEFAULT NULL COMMENT '指向页面'
) ENGINE=InnoDB DEFAULT CHARSET=utf8 COMMENT='菜单'
用户_角色表
CREATE TABLE `user_role` (
`userid` int(11) DEFAULT NULL,
`roleid` int(11) DEFAULT NULL,
`is_delete` tinyint(1) DEFAULT NULL,
`delete_user` int(11) DEFAULT NULL,
`delete_time` datetime DEFAULT NULL,
`create_user` int(11) DEFAULT NULL,
`create_time` datetime DEFAULT NULL
) ENGINE=InnoDB DEFAULT CHARSET=utf8 COMMENT='用户-角色表'
角色_权限表
CREATE TABLE `role_rule` (
`roleid` int(11) DEFAULT NULL,
`ruleid` int(11) DEFAULT NULL,
`is_delete` tinyint(1) DEFAULT NULL,
`delete_user` int(11) DEFAULT NULL,
`delete_time` datetime DEFAULT NULL,
`create_time` datetime DEFAULT NULL,
`create_user` int(11) DEFAULT NULL
) ENGINE=InnoDB DEFAULT CHARSET=utf8 COMMENT='角色-权限'
角色_菜单表
CREATE TABLE `role_menu` (
`roleid` int(11) DEFAULT NULL,
`id` varchar(50) DEFAULT NULL,
`is_delete` tinyint(1) DEFAULT NULL,
`delete_time` datetime DEFAULT NULL,
`delete_user` int(11) DEFAULT NULL,
`create_time` datetime DEFAULT NULL,
`create_user` int(11) DEFAULT NULL,
KEY `FK_Reference_2` (`roleid`),
KEY `FK_Reference_3` (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 COMMENT='角色-菜单'
详细资源请见:资源链接,我已经上传了